According to the FDA Adverse Event Reporting System (FAERS), 51 reports of Septic shock have been filed in association with KETOPROFEN (Orudis). This represents 0.9% of all adverse event reports for KETOPROFEN.

How Dangerous Is Septic shock From KETOPROFEN?
Of the 51 reports, 20 (39.2%) resulted in death, 27 (52.9%) required hospitalization, and 23 (45.1%) were considered life-threatening.
Is Septic shock Listed in the Official Label?
This adverse event is not currently listed in the official FDA drug label for KETOPROFEN. However, 51 reports have been filed with the FAERS database.
